Abstract
The briefing approach used to design an `accessible' building is presented, including the method used to record ideas and structure decisions made throughout the briefing process. Particular consideration is given to the representation of end user group views in the briefing process, including those of visual, deaf, hard of hearing and mobility impaired users.
